Large Farm In Southeast Iowa With Income And Mature Buck History

This mile-and-a-half wide farm between Mount Pleasant and Fairfield generates over $99,000 annual income and has the ideal layout for growing, holding, and hunting mature bucks. The size and structure allow you to have large sanctuaries, stand sites for all wind directions, huge south-facing bedding areas, and strategic food plots. A property with all of these components allows you to grow, hold, and manage the deer herd to maximize its trophy potential.Three hundred seventy-six acres were strategically enrolled into the Conservation Reserve Program (CRP) in 2020. The native grasses and forbs provide excellent habitat for deer, pheasants, quail, turkeys, and other wildlife. All of the CRP fields were window-framed with 30-foot wide firebreaks.
